Output 725978afe4548e3d14b18b48b5428fd73783f05322d83b1f23a09ec1120c7c8f:19

value
95991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ab554a116f56ea9a31b5cd9f6e2ecb5263ce62e OP_EQUAL
address
39xdxstn6M8fJVpBsvof7vusEinq5iRAZ7
transaction
725978afe4548e3d14b18b48b5428fd73783f05322d83b1f23a09ec1120c7c8f
confirmations
127985
spent
true